| Domain | Definition |
Computing | One or more characters adjacent to an item of data that serve to bring its representation up to a specified size. Source: European Union. (references) |
Electrical Engineering | A method to adjust the average length in time of an audio frame to the duration of the corresponding pulse-code modulated (PCM) samples, by conditionally adding a slot to the audio frame. Source: European Union. (references) |
Industry | Tissu qui sert doubler les vestes de ski. Source: European Union. (references) |
| The application of a liquor or paste to textiles, either by passing the material through a bath and subsequently through squeeze rollers, or by passing it between squeeze rollers, the bottom one of which carries the liquor or paste. Source: European Union. (references) | |
Literature | Padding The filling-up stuff of serials. The padding of coats and gowns is the wool, etc., put in to make the figure of the wearer more shapely. Figuratively, stuff in books or speeches to spin them out. Source: Brewer's Dictionary. |

| Thumbnail | Description & Credit | Pictured is one white nude mouse. The mouse is crawling around on a lab table, which is covered with a white padding. Nude mice, because of a genetic defect, have no thymus and cannot make certain cells essential for various immune responses. Because of this, they are extremely helpful to scientists working in Immunology Research. Credit: Linda Bartlett (photographer). | |
